Hardship: I can’t afford to fuel my car again – APC chieftain, Joe Igbokwe

DailyblastBy DailyblastSeptember 22, 2024001 Min Read
Share WhatsApp Facebook Twitter Pinterest LinkedIn Tumblr Email Telegram Copy Link
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email WhatsApp Copy Link

A chieftain of the All Progressives Congress, Joe Igbokwe has revealed that he no longer drives his car or go everywhere due to the prevailing economic hardship.

Igbokwe, who disclosed this in a  post on Saturday, September 21, also said that he switched off 70% of electric appliances in his house.
